📜  前安装 debian 10 php 7.3 - PHP (1)

📅  最后修改于: 2023-12-03 15:22:45.483000             🧑  作者: Mango

前安装 Debian 10 PHP 7.3 - PHP

在Debian 10上安装PHP 7.3的过程相对比较容易,但在开始安装之前确保你已经更新包含保留(Kernel)的所有包和软件。下面是安装步骤:

更新系统

在开始安装PHP之前,我们需要更新Debian系统的所有包和软件以确保系统稳定性和安全性。

$ sudo apt update
$ sudo apt upgrade
添加 PHP 存储库

由于默认Debian 10存储库只提供PHP 7.0版本,因此我们需要添加第三方存储库才能安装PHP 7.3

$ sudo apt install wget ca-certificates

$ wget -q https://packages.sury.org/php/apt.gpg -O- | sudo apt-key add -

$ echo "deb https://packages.sury.org/php/ $(lsb_release -sc) main" | sudo tee /etc/apt/sources.list.d/php.list

$ sudo apt update
安装 PHP 7.3

安装PHP 7.3及其依赖项,包括通用PHP模块和拓展。

$ sudo apt install php7.3-common php7.3-cli php7.3-fpm php7.3-curl php7.3-gd php7.3-mysql php7.3-mbstring php7.3-zip php7.3-xmlrpc php7.3-soap php7.3-imap php7.3-intl php7.3-gmp php7.3-bcmath php7.3-dev libapache2-mod-php7.3
验证 PHP 7.3 安装

完成安装后,可以在命令行中使用以下命令检查PHP版本:

$ php -v

输出如下,表明PHP 7.3已安装成功:

$ PHP 7.3.30-1~deb10u1 (cli) (built: Jul 13 2021 08:24:27) ( NTS )
$ Copyright (c) 1997-2018 The PHP Group
$ Zend Engine v3.3.30, Copyright (c) 1998-2018 Zend Technologies
修改 PHP 7.3 配置文件

现在需要修改PHP 7.3的配置文件以确保它真正与您的Web服务器集成。默认情况下,也许会修改apache2.conf仅打开php支持

$ sudo nano /etc/php/7.3/apache2/php.ini
重启 Apache

最后一步是重新启动Apache以使配置改变生效。

$ sudo systemctl restart apache2

现在你可以在你的Debian 10系统上运行PHP 7.3。